Safety Relief Valve Manufacturer for Chemical and Petrochemical Industry

 

In the chemical and petrochemical industry, safety is paramount. With processes involving high-pressure systems, volatile chemicals, and hazardous materials, ensuring safe operations is critical. Safety Relief Valves serve as essential components in these settings, offering protection against overpressure events that can lead to equipment failure, production downtime, or catastrophic accidents.

 

The Role of Safety Relief Valves in Chemical and Petrochemical Operations

Chemical and petrochemical plants handle complex processes involving flammable, toxic, and reactive substances. These operations demand the highest safety standards to mitigate risks and ensure smooth functioning. Safety relief valves are critical components in these settings, safeguarding system integrity, protecting personnel, and preserving equipment.

Key Functions of Safety Relief Valves

  1. Preventing Overpressure
    Chemical processes often involve high-pressure conditions in reactors, pipelines, or storage tanks. Overpressure can occur due to equipment malfunctions, rapid reactions, or process disruptions, posing severe safety risks. Safety relief valves release excess pressure promptly, preventing catastrophic incidents such as explosions, leaks, or structural failures.
  2. Ensuring Compliance
    Stringent regulations from organizations like OSHA (Occupational Safety and Health Administration) and EPA (Environmental Protection Agency) mandate the use of certified safety devices in chemical and petrochemical operations. Safety relief valves help facilities adhere to these standards, ensuring operational safety and avoiding regulatory penalties.
  3. Protecting Equipment
    High-pressure systems in chemical plants can strain critical equipment, such as reactors, pipelines, and heat exchangers. Prolonged exposure to excessive pressure may lead to equipment damage, costly repairs, or unplanned downtime. Safety relief valves act as a protective measure, minimizing wear and tear and maintaining operational efficiency.

Applications of Safety Relief Valves in the Chemical Sector

  1. Reactors and Process Vessels
    Chemical reactions often generate heat and gas, resulting in pressure build-up. Safety relief valves are vital for controlling pressure surges in reactors and process vessels, ensuring safe and stable operations during chemical reactions.
  2. Storage Tanks
    Chemical storage tanks experience pressure variations due to temperature changes, and filling, or emptying operations. Safety relief valves protect these tanks by venting excess pressure, maintaining structural integrity, and preventing leaks or spills of hazardous substances.
  3. Pipelines
    Transfer systems in chemical plants are prone to pressure spikes caused by flow irregularities, pump failures, or valve malfunctions. Safety relief valves ensure pressure stabilization, reducing the risk of leaks, ruptures, or environmental contamination.
  4. Distillation Units
    Distillation is a critical process in the chemical and petrochemical industries, involving high-temperature and high-pressure conditions. Safety relief valves maintain stable operations in distillation units, preventing overpressure that could disrupt separation processes or damage equipment.

Conclusion

Safety relief valves are indispensable in chemical and petrochemical operations, serving as the first line of defense against overpressure and its associated risks. By ensuring compliance with safety regulations, protecting equipment, and maintaining process stability, these valves play a crucial role in safeguarding plant operations and worker safety. Selecting the appropriate safety relief valve for each application is essential for achieving optimal performance and reliability in these demanding environments.
